Theory of differential form Wu's method is a powerful tool in algebra and has widely application. Consequently its application in differential equations problems is expected. The differential characteristic set (Wu's method) for differential polynomial system maintains the essential character of original differential polynomial system. Char-set has triangular form structure,which is used to overcome some difficulties in differential fields problems.In this paper, we study the differential form Wu's method and put emphasis on the algorithm of differential characteristic set for differential polynomial system, and its applications.Firstly, based on the algebra case of Wu's method (T) we give a modified algorithm of differential characteristic set for differential polynomial system - algorithm (T)′.Secondly, we investigate the application of given algorithm in computation of symmetries of differential equations. We calculate the differential characteristic set of determining equations for source evolution equations (include several linear and nonlinear differential system of equations).Finally, we put forward the concept of differential characteristic set modulo with respect to a polynomial and present the properties of the characteristic set.
